This seamless 3D PBR texture presents a whimsical, cartoon-inspired leopard print pattern featuring a repeated stylized leopard head with large expressive eyes. The material mimics smooth fabric with subtle shading that highlights the soft, plush surface typical of textile prints. The palette centers on warm beige backgrounds with rich orange, brown, and black accents for the leopard’s fur spots and facial features. Each character showcases a blend of cream and dark spots, adding variation and visual interest, while maintaining a clean, polished look without visible damage, dirt, or wear. The tileable design ensures flawless repetition, ideal for fabric simulation in game environments, avatars, or decorative surfaces within Blender, Unreal Engine, Unity, 3ds Max, and Cinema 4D. This texture fits best in playful, stylized, or children’s content, bringing a cozy, cute atmosphere to digital scenes, product renderings, and animation props. Its 4K resolution guarantees sharp detail and vibrant colors, enhancing any project needing a seamless, PBR-ready, charming animal print fabric texture with a unique artistic style.
Using This PBR Texture in Blender
Import the texture maps into Blender with sRGB color space for albedo/base color and
Non-Color for normal, roughness, metallic, AO, height, and ORM maps. Connect normal maps
through a Normal Map node, then adjust UV scale with a Mapping node so the material repeats naturally on
your model.
- Albedo -> Principled BSDF Base Color
- Roughness -> Roughness, Metallic -> Metallic
- Normal -> Normal Map node -> Normal
- Height -> Bump or Displacement depending on render setup
